Larry Dean Zimmerman,

age 80, in the presence of loving family members passed away peacefully at his home in Apple Valley, MN on the evening of November 10th, 2020.

Larry was born on October 31st, 1940 to Emil and Edna (Steckmann) Zimmermann in Red Wing, MN, and baptized at St. John’s Lutheran Church in Bear Valley. Larry graduated from Goodhue High School with the class of 1958 and served in the US Army from 1959-1962, serving two of those years in Chitose, Japan. Larry married Marlys Majerus at Resurrection Lutheran Church in Rochester, MN on October 6th, 1962. Together they moved to Chicago, IL where they started their family and where Larry graduated from DeVry Technical Institute in 1964. In 1965, they settled in Apple Valley, MN into the house they would call home for the next 50 plus years, and in 1966, they became charter members of Good Shepherd Lutheran Church in Burnsville. Larry was a development technician in the computer chip industry. He worked for Control Data Corp for 26 years, and retired in 2007 from FSI Inc.

Larry enjoyed gardening, bluegrass music, singing in the church choir, playing cards and spending time with neighbors, friends and family. He had a winning smile and a wonderfully understated sense of humor. Together, Larry and Marlys enjoyed traveling, taking annual fall trips to hike along the North Shore, and hosting family holidays. Larry loved the role of grandfather to his three grandchildren and took every opportunity to support them and spend time with them.

Larry’s family is especially grateful for the expert care, kindness and compassion provided to Larry by Dr. Susan Cavanaugh , MD, the therapists at Fairview Rehab Cobblestone, teams at Fairview Home Care and Brighton Hospice, Eric Larson of Synergy HomeCare of Burnsville and Guyo Ali of CareBuilders At Home.

Larry was preceded in death by his beloved wife of 56 years, Marlys; sisters, Lois Zimmermann and Elaine Shelstad and brothers: Wayne, Myron and Earl Zimmermann.

He will be dearly missed by his son, Larry Zimmerman of Minneapolis, MN; daughter, Linda (Harry) Geist of Apple Valley, MN; grandchildren: David Geist, Anna (Scott) Moss, and Greta Geist (Chase Meyer) and great-grandson, Robert Gerald Meyer.

A private funeral will be held at Good Shepherd Lutheran Church and Larry will be laid to rest with his wife, Marlys at Lebanon Cemetery in Apple Valley. A public memorial celebration will be held at a later date.
